Bonjour
J'essaie de remplir un tableau avec un script PHP qui doit récupérer des données dans ma base de donnée et les insérer dans m table mais depuis que j'ai mis ce code PHP la table ne s'affiche plus. Quelqu'un aurait-il une idée de ce qui ne va pas ?
Voilà le code pour remplir mon tableau :
Là c'est le code dans mon index.php :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32 <div class="contenu_onglet" id="contenu_onglet_jury"> <h3>Liste des jurys :</h3> <div class="tablebox"> <table> <thead> <tr> <th>N°</th> <th>Professeur1</th> <th>Professeur2</th> <th>Salle</th> <th>Heure</th> <?php if($rang == 0){ ?> <th class="action" >Supprimer</th> <?php } ?> </tr> </thead> <?php $i = 0; ?> <?php while($donnees = $listeJury->fetch(PDO::FETCH_ASSOC)){ $i = $i + 1; ?> <tbody> <tr class="row0"> <td><?php echo $donnees['idJury'] ?></td> <td><?php echo $donnees['idProf'] ?></td> <td><?php echo $donnees['idProf2'] ?></td> <td><?php echo $donnees['Salle'] ?></td> <td><?php echo $donnees['horaireJury'] ?></td> </tr> </tbody> <?php } ?> </table> </div>
Et enfin la fonction dans la classe :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5 function listJuryGlobal(){ $jury = new Professeur(); $listeJury = $jury->getJuryGlobal(); require('view/gestJury.php'); }
Merci d'avance
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14 public function getJuryGlobal() { include('coBDD.php'); try{ $query = $db->prepare('SELECT idJury, Salle, horaireJury, idProf, idProf2 FROM JURY ORDER BY idJury'); $query->execute(); $db = null; return $query; } catch (Exception $e){ die('Erreur : ' . $e->getMessage()); } }
Partager